Camera tilt for sims 4 camera?
Okay, so I use a Mac and a wireless mouse to play the Sims 4. Recently I switched over to a new computer as my old one was struggling to run it.
On my old Mac I swear that I could tilt the game camera (using the Sims 4 camera not the Sims 3 camera) but on my new Mac I can’t!
I’ve tried googling an answer, but all I can find are old articles from around 2014-2016 suggesting that I switch over to the Sims 3 camera.
I’d really rather avoid using the Sims 3 camera, as my mouse doesn’t have a scroll button in the middle and I prefer the smoothness of the Sims 4 camera.
Does anyone know why I could tilt on my old computer but not on the new one and how to fix it so I can do it again? Any help would be much appreciated 🙂
@PinapplePrincess, I use the Sims 3 camera controls personally as I am so used to them. However, a search on the internet provides many options on how to move your camera either with hot key commands or clicking and holding down your mouse wheel button. If your mouse does not have a center mouse wheel, you hold down the command key and the up and down arrow keys control the tilt.
